  • bethinagain
    bethinagain Posts: 282 Member
    P90X Ab Ripper. 15 minutes long.... but that's all you will need. :)

    I agree! It will tighten up your abs but not your skin. If you look anything like I do (after having 5 kids), plastic surgery is the only solution for saggy skin. But your muscles will be nice and firm with P90X Ab Ripper!
